Question 2

Ceteris paribus, how does a recession in the United States affect U.S. net exports?

Answer to Question 2

As GDP decreases in the United States due to the recession, the incomes of households fall. Households respond by lowering their purchases of goods and services. Some of the decline in purchases includes domestic goods and services; some of the decline includes foreign produced goods and services. This essentially lowers imports. Assuming that exports do not change, net exports will rise.
